自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(63)
  • 问答 (1)
  • 收藏
  • 关注

原创 Maven与Gradle差异

Gradle和Maven两种构建方式存在一些根本差异,选择哪种构建工具取决于我们的实际需求。Gradle功能更强大,但是,有时候一个中小型的项目不需要它提供的大多数功能,则Maven可能就是最佳选择。而Gradle则是大型项目的最佳选择。如果一直在使用Maven,但发现项目越来越大,已经不适合使用Maven,这时候就可以从Maven迁移到Gradle。总而言之,Maven和Gradle两种构建工具有各自的优缺点。

2024-09-04 15:55:29 1031

原创 GET和POST这两种常用的HTTP请求方法的区别

GET和POST是HTTP协议中最常用的两种请求方法,它们在使用场景、安全性、数据传输等方面有很大的不同。

2024-08-14 11:35:52 317

原创 需求与产品

产品是指被人们使用和消费,并能满足人们某种需求的任何东西,包括有形的物品、无形的服务、组织、观念或它们的组合。是“一组将输入转化为输出的相互关联或相互作用的活动”的结果,即“过程”的结果。在经济领域中,通常也可理解为组织制造的任何制品或制品的组合。简单来说,产品是以使用为目的物品和服务的综合体,“为了满足市场需要,而创建的用于运营的功能及服务”就是产品。互联网产品的诞生过程实际上是一个高度迭代和优化的过程,通常遵循需求分析、产品形态设计、开发、测试、上线、市场反馈、再优化的循环。

2024-05-22 10:50:24 612

原创 软件工程模型

当我们谈及制作一款手机应用或电脑程序时,许多人可能会直接联想到编写代码的场景。但在这背后,其实有一套科学而系统的方法在支撑着整个创造过程,这就是“软件工程”。你或许会好奇,什么是软件工程模型?为什么要有软件工程模型?软件工程模型之所以存在,是因为它们为软件开发过程提供了结构、组织和指导原则。这些模型帮助团队高效地完成软件项目,确保软件产品的质量,并且能够适应不断变化的需求和技术环境。:软件开发模型提供了一个清晰、结构化的框架,用于指导从项目启动到交付的整个软件开发生命周期。

2024-05-21 18:07:04 830 1

原创 导航app为什么知道还有几秒变绿灯?

导航app为什么知道还有几秒变绿灯?

2024-05-13 10:55:15 4117 6

转载 java实现国密SM4加密

最近世界政治影响,我国也开始要求算法的使用,以避免来自外国的黑客入侵。我们在使用加密算法时,有必要选择使用国密算法进行加密SymmetricCrypto 类方法返回类型byte[]byte[]Stringbyte[]byte[]byte[]StringStringStringStringStringStringStringStringStringSymmetricCrypto类的构造方法非常灵活,可以灵活根据自己需要的方式进行构造。

2024-02-28 10:41:56 5169

转载 详解ElaticSearch

下图描述了 3 个节点的集群,共拥有 12 个分片,其中有 4 个主分片(S0、S1、S2、S3)和 8 个副本分片(R0、R1、R2、R3),每个主分片对应两个副本分片,节点 1 是主节点(Master 节点)负责整个集群的状态。在决定使用 Elasticsearch 的时候首先要考虑的是版本问题,Elasticsearch (排除 0.x 和 1.x)目前有如下常用的稳定的主版本:2.x,5.x,6.x,7.x(current)。这棵树不会包含所有的 Term,它包含的是 Term 的一些前缀。

2023-12-21 08:59:37 133

原创 安索夫矩阵(ANSOFF)

👉安索夫矩阵是策略管理之父安索夫博士于1957年提出的营销策略模型,该模型以“产品”和“市场”作为两大基本面,提出了4种不同组合下的营销策略,是营销分析中应用最广泛的工具之一。二是产品全新,没有经过市场检验。企业将现有产品卖给新的市场,这样就扩大了市场的范围。通常情况下,在新的市场中,老产品的产品定位和销售方法会有所调整,但产品本身的核心技术并没有大的改变。企业向现有市场推出新产品,通常采取产品延伸的策略,以扩大现有产品的深度和广度,推出新一代或是相关联的新产品给现有的客户,提高产品在市场中的占有率。

2023-11-24 09:15:20 671

原创 需求分析BSA法

反之,如果产品满足了客户的这类需求,就会提高客户的满意度,客户通常愿意为此支付更多金钱。产品满足越多这类需求,客户满意度提升的可能性就越大,因此这类需求往往在产品开发时就要做好权衡和取舍。BSA法将客户需求分为3种类型,分别是基本型需求、满意型需求和兴奋型需求。所谓兴奋型需求,是指本企业产品具备而竞争对手的产品不具备的,能让客户产生兴奋感和尖叫的产品特性。满足这类需求的产品往往是具有“卖点”的产品,实践表明,一个产品不能规划过多的卖点,卖点过多定位就会就模糊,且投入巨大。👉1.B-基本型需求(Basic)

2023-11-23 11:42:26 971

原创 常见的排序算法

常见的排序算法

2023-02-27 15:02:46 312

原创 阿里规约解读

阿里规约

2023-02-27 14:21:14 455

原创 kibana查看ES

kibana查看ES

2022-10-13 17:08:59 2302

原创 mysql使用自定义序列实现row_number功能

mysql使用自定义序列实现row_number功能

2022-10-10 16:59:49 943

转载 数据仓库分层

数据仓库分层

2022-10-10 16:56:55 3526

原创 kafka java 操作生产,消费

kafka java 操作生产,消费

2022-09-05 16:10:06 1726

原创 Kafka 生产者、消费者命令行操作

Kafka 生产者、消费者命令行操作

2022-09-05 10:39:40 9354

原创 如何在kafka中创建topic

如何在kafka中创建topic

2022-09-05 09:14:06 8762

原创 npm打包

npm打包

2022-09-01 15:32:14 571

原创 Java执行jar包指定启动类

Java执行jar包指定启动类

2022-08-25 09:51:09 1881

原创 Ambari界面介绍

Ambari界面介绍

2022-08-24 10:40:57 1302

转载 CentOS 7.2 安装 Ambari 2.2.2 + HDP 2.4.2 搭建Hadoop集群

CentOS 7.2 安装 Ambari 2.2.2 + HDP 2.4.2 搭建Hadoop集群

2022-07-25 17:29:54 257

转载 mysql使用自定义序列实现row_number功能

mysql使用自定义序列实现row_number功能

2022-07-15 16:19:23 190

原创 TortoiseSVN翻译

svn

2022-07-11 18:03:46 117

原创 BeanUtils.copyProperties()用法

BeanUtils.copyProperties()用法

2022-05-25 14:30:24 404

原创 stream用法(自用)

stream用法(自用)

2022-05-24 11:55:33 191

原创 @RestController和@Controller的区别

@RestController和@Controller的区别

2022-05-18 17:30:22 8409

原创 MyBatis的Example类

MyBatis的Example类详解

2022-05-17 11:35:32 127

原创 Model与Entity的区别

Model与Entity的区别

2022-05-17 08:57:44 2481 1

原创 PO、VO、DAO、BO、DTO、POJO

Java

2022-05-16 18:48:30 2729

原创 Spring Boot自动配置原理

Spring Boot自动配置原理

2022-05-11 15:56:12 162

原创 JVM详解

JVM

2022-05-11 09:03:45 281

原创 redis数据类型

redis数据类型

2022-05-10 21:33:38 53

原创 SpringMVC的常用注解

SpringMVC的常用注解

2022-05-10 11:26:47 109

原创 SpringMVC与Ajax交互的几种形式

SpringMVC与Ajax交互的几种形式

2022-05-10 09:26:15 356

原创 SQL常见的聚合函数

SQL常见的聚合函数

2022-05-09 11:31:55 170

转载 线程创建的几种方式

线程创建的几种方式

2022-05-09 11:02:55 1159

原创 java垃圾回收机制

java垃圾回收机制

2022-05-09 10:21:59 127

原创 Spring三级缓存

Spring三级缓存

2022-05-09 09:23:48 75

原创 thymeleaf

thymeleaf

2022-05-08 19:02:55 341

原创 SQL视图

SQL视图

2022-05-08 16:34:33 162

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除